Strengthening Security for One of Michigan's Largest Airport Expansion Programs
As part of Gerald R. Ford International Airport's $600 million ELEVATE program, SecurAlarm delivered integrated life safety and security systems for the Concourse A Expansion. Through complex system integration, fire alarm migration, and close coordination with airport stakeholders, the project enhanced passenger safety, maintained uninterrupted operations, and positioned the airport for future growth.
Building the Security Foundation for Michigan's First Airport CONRAC
As part of Gerald R. Ford International Airport's ELEVATE expansion, SecurAlarm delivered integrated life safety and security systems for Michigan's first airport CONRAC. By extending access control, video surveillance, intercom, and fire alarm technologies into the new facility, we helped create a secure, connected environment that supports airport operations, rental car partners, and future passenger growth.
